On 04/07/2012 21:43, Vishvananda Ishaya wrote:
>
> It looks like the ip for your hosts is in the 10./8 range which is 
> probably messing up routing and snatting. You will need to use a 
> smaller range when you create your vm network, say 10.75.0.0/16 
> <http://10.75.0.0/16> and make sure you set fixed_range to the same 
> value in nova.conf
>
I already have it sub-netted to 10.10.11.128/26 and have 
--fixed_range=10.10.11.128/26 in nova.conf.

> For metadata, you may have to set metadata_host (it sets this 
> automatically, but if you have multiple interfaces it could be getting 
> the wrong value) to the ip of the compute node on each compute host 
> (and run nova-api-metadata or nova-api on each compute host as well.
>
On each host I see an iptables rule like this natting the 
169.254.169.254 address to the br100 address of the host like this:
-A nova-network-PREROUTING -d 169.254.169.254/32 -p tcp -m tcp --dport 
80 -j DNAT --to-destination 10.10.20.114:8775

But "wget http://169.254.169.254/" on the controller node gives me the 
horizon index page!
On the other compute nodes it gives "connection refused".

Should metadata_host be set to the public (eth0) ip of the host instead?
